In a 1997 Ford Econoline 150 van, the fuse for the blinkers (turn signals) is typically located in the fuse box under the dashboard. It is usually a 15-amp fuse labeled as "Turn" or "Signals." Always refer to the owner's manual or the fuse box cover for the exact fuse designation and location, as variations may exist based on the specific model configuration. If the blinkers are not functioning, check this fuse first before looking into other potential issues.

Where is the fuse 1997 ford explorer for turn signals and blinkers?

fuse # 21 - 15 amp - turn/hazard flasher ( the fuse panel cover can be seen on the drivers end of the dash with the drivers door open )

1997 ford econoline custom van it has no blinkers or brake lights and all other lights work and fuses under dash are good any ideas?

The problem could result from either the hazard module, located below the fuse box by your foot, gone bad or the indicator control on the steering column is bad.

Were is radio fuse located inford econoline?

The Ford Econoline radio has two fuses. There is an in-line fuse in the wiring harness on the back of the radio. There is a radio fuse in the fuse box. The location of the fuse box radio fuse is listed on the inside cover of the fuse box.
